On this day in 1945, visual effects supervisor and matte painter Harrison Ellenshaw was born. He began his career at Walt Disney Studios as a matte artist in the footsteps of his father, Peter Ellenshaw. Harrison worked on 1970s classics like ‘The Shaggy D.A.’ and ‘Pete’s Dragon.’ At Industrial Light & Magic, he worked on the first two ‘Star Wars’ films. Harrison later headed up Buena Vista Visual Effects, where he became the first credited visual effects supervisor for ‘Tron.’ [80 years ago in 2025]
